Daughter missing father after death


A very powerful and emotional topic!

It's common for children, especially daughters, to feel a strong sense of loss and longing when their father passes away. This is often due to the special bond that develops between fathers and their children, particularly daughters.

Here are some reasons why a daughter might miss her father after he dies:

1. **Emotional Connection**: Daughters often form a deep emotional connection with their fathers, which can be intensified by shared activities, conversations, or simply spending time together. The loss of this connection can be devastating.
2. **Loss of Guidance and Support**: Fathers often provide guidance, support, and wisdom to their daughters as they navigate life's challenges. Without him, the daughter may feel lost and uncertain about how to handle certain situations.
3. **Memories and Shared Experiences**: Daughters might miss the memories and shared experiences they had with their father, such as special outings, traditions, or simply having fun together. These memories can be a source of comfort, but also serve as a painful reminder of what's missing.
4. **Fear of Not Being Enough**: A daughter may worry that she didn't do enough to make her father proud, or that she failed to meet his expectations in some way. This fear can lead to feelings of guilt, regret, and self-doubt.
5. **Grief and Adjustment**: The grieving process can be overwhelming for anyone, but daughters may struggle more than others due to the depth of their emotional connection with their fathers. Adjusting to life without him can take time, and it's normal to feel like a part of yourself is missing.

It's essential to acknowledge that grief is a unique experience for each person, and there's no right or wrong way to grieve. However, here are some things that might help:

1. **Allow Yourself to Grieve**: It's crucial to permit yourself to process your emotions and work through the grieving process.
2. **Reach Out for Support**: Surround yourself with loved ones, friends, or a support group who can offer comfort, guidance, and understanding.
3. **Create Memorialized Memories**: Create a memory book, scrapbook, or photo album with pictures of special moments you shared with your father. This can help you cherish the memories while also processing your grief.
4. **Seek Professional Help**: If you're struggling to cope with your emotions or experiencing prolonged periods of sadness, consider seeking professional help from a therapist or counselor.

Remember that it's okay to not be okay, and that time is needed to heal and adjust to life without your father. With support, self-care, and patience, you can learn to navigate this new reality while still honoring the bond you shared with him.
